Abstract

An operation input reception unit ( 201 ) receives an operation input for a virtual vehicle. A running condition managing unit ( 203 ) manages the running conditions of the virtual vehicle based on the received operation input. An acceleration calculation unit ( 205 ) calculates an acceleration in a front or back direction caused by an inertia force in a case where a managed running condition is acceleration/deceleration, and calculates an acceleration in the left or right direction caused by a centrifugal force in a case where a managed running condition is turning. A meter producing unit ( 206 ) produces a meter image showing the direction and level of acceleration based on the acceleration calculated by the acceleration calculation unit ( 205 ). A display control unit ( 207 ) synthesizes a view field image produced by an image producing unit ( 204 ) and the meter image produced by the meter producing unit ( 206 ), and displays the image on an external monitor or the like.

Claims (38)

1 . An image producing device, comprising:

an operation input reception unit ( 201 ) which receives an operation input for a virtual moving object to be moved in a virtual space;

a moving condition managing unit ( 203 ) which manages a moving condition of the moving object based on the received operation input;

an acceleration calculation unit ( 205 ) which calculates an acceleration of the moving object based on the managed moving condition;

a meter image producing unit ( 206 ) which produces a meter image which shows at least a direction and a level of acceleration, based on the calculated acceleration; and

a display unit ( 207 ) which displays the produced meter image.

2 . An image producing device, comprising:

an image information storage unit ( 202 ) which stores image information which defines a scenery image to be laid out in a virtual space;

an operation input reception unit ( 201 ) which receives an operation input for a virtual moving object to be moved in the virtual space;

a moving condition managing unit ( 203 ) which manages a moving condition of the moving object, based on the received operation input;

an acceleration calculation unit ( 205 ) which calculates an acceleration of the moving object, based on the managed moving condition;

a meter image producing unit ( 206 ) which produces a meter image which shows at least a direction and a level of acceleration, based on the calculated acceleration;

a view field image producing unit ( 204 ) which produces a view field image seen from a viewpoint of the moving object, based on the stored image information and the managed moving condition; and

a display unit ( 207 ) which synthesizes the produced meter image with the produced view field image, and displays the synthesized image.
